AAH #768 – Horse Powertrain Enters the Motorcity

November 13, 2025 by sean

Listen to “AAH #768 – Horse Powertrain Enters the Motorcity” on Spreaker.

LIVE Thursdays at 3 PM ET!

TOPIC:
Should GM, Ford and Stellantis outsource their engines and transmissions? That’s what the late Sergio Marchionne proposed. The former CEO of Fiat-Chrysler said they all spend billions developing powertrains that are almost identical, and that 90% of car buyers don’t care what’s under the hood. Sergio said the Detroit Three could free up billions in capital that they could invest elsewhere. Years later, Renault spun off its powertrain ops into a startup called Horse and shortly afterwards Geely joined Horse. Then we were surprised to learn that Horse has opened an office in Detroit and so we invited Horse to join us on Autoline After Hours to talk about why they’re in the Motorcity.
